差速转向机器人数学模型
机器人控制方面有两种模型,一是自行车模型,二是差速模型,今天主要推导了差速模型,实验室的履带车都是差速模型。
参考了https://blog.csdn.net/iProphet/article/details/83661753博文。
假设电机输出的角速度为和,轮子驱动半径为r,有如下式子:
c点的瞬时速度为。
左右轮间的间距为l,转弯半径oc到c的距离为R,转弯时有,因为车辆转弯时是同轴的。故有
,进而有。
所以可知转弯半径.
上述是基础。需要整合一下,也是最关键一步。结合图分析有如下的:
需要对上述式子离散化处理:T为采样时间。
这就是所谓的一个系统的被控对象的状态方程,后续可对其设计控制器等等。这里我们选择输入为vl和vr。
如果是在Ros机器人 操作系统框架下,那么我们选择的输入控制量为和,但是在控制电机时,我们比较喜欢vl和vr,所以需要进行反解算出,。
我们要做一个航向角跟踪 a=k*error。
差速转向机器人数学模型相关推荐
- 滑动转向机器人轮间距校准
关注同名微信公众号"混沌无形",有趣好文! 原文链接: 差速驱动机器人轮间距校准(包含原文PDF百度云下载链接) 履带式机器人和四轮驱动移动机器人(SSMR)也是差速转向的范畴,更 ...
- car-like robot与两轮差速驱动机器人异同分析
关注同名微信公众号"混沌无形",有趣好文! 原文链接:https://mp.weixin.qq.com/s/hCAzGJDSZFsFHoC5hTVsjA(包含原文PDF百度云下载链 ...
- 差速驱动机器人轮间距校准
混沌无形 混沌系统是世界本质,无形之中存在规律.机器人智能化发展从线性过渡到混沌,本号将分享机器人全栈技术(感知.规划.控制:软件.机械.硬件等). 43篇原创内容 公众号 [文末提供原文PDF免费下 ...
- 差速驱动机器人轮间距校准实验
关注同名微信公众号"混沌无形",有趣好文! 原文链接: 差速驱动机器人轮间距校准(包含原文PDF百度云下载链接) 这里校准实验以两轮差速驱动机器人为例,按照章节3.1所述,控制机器 ...
- 两轮差速驱动机器人轮间距校准方法
关注同名微信公众号"混沌无形",有趣好文! 原文链接: 差速驱动机器人轮间距校准(包含原文PDF百度云下载链接) 如图 3.2所示,两轮差速驱动机器人是采用自旋(旋转)的方式来校准 ...
- 两轮差速驱动机器人运动模型及应用分析
关注同名微信公众号"混沌无形",有趣好文! 原文链接:https://mp.weixin.qq.com/s/Mj5iLR_4TKeJiaOVqJf6Vg 原文摘要:本文从分析两轮差 ...
- ROS::差速运动模型机器人运动控制
ROS::差速运动模型机器人运动控制 推荐看这个,包含pure pursuit(纯路径跟踪算法)解释. https://blog.csdn.net/iProphet/article/details/8 ...
- ROS::一种差速模型机器人脱困方法
ROS::一种差速模型机器人脱困方法 介绍一种能原地旋转类型的机器人脱困的方法 使用条件 1.机器人为差速模型. 2.具有可以探测机器人周围障碍物坐标的传感器(如激光雷达.深度相机.激光测距仪等). ...
- 差速驱动机器人的车轮里程计模型
一.说明 车轮测程法是指使用旋转编码器(即连接到车轮电机以测量旋转的传感器)的测程法(即估计运动和位置).这是轮式机器人和自动驾驶汽车定位的有用技术. 在本文中,我们将通过探索差速驱动机器人的车轮里程 ...
- 四轮驱动移动机器人(SSMR)与两轮差速驱动机器人、car-like robot的对比分析
关注同名微信公众号"混沌无形",有趣好文! 原文链接:https://mp.weixin.qq.com/s/Fzrpn5_3TB6apqG2Ds1v5Q(包含原文PDF百度云下载链 ...
最新文章
- anki_Anki如何挽救我的工程生涯
- 《新程序员003》正式上市!华为、阿里等 30+ 公司的云原生及数字化实战经验...
- 积木赛尔号机器人_赛尔号11年,圣灵谱尼从章鱼变花臂少年,最终成为了老父亲...
- HADOOP2单机版
- 新建git仓库--留
- Leetcode 234 回文链表 (每日一题 20210730)
- 产业链布局优势明显,三星开启全新移动智能体验新时代
- C语言 内存分配 地址 指针 数组 参数 解析
- 【完整版】当大师遇到了理工男,只能吐血了...
- gwt-ext_GWT,GWT-Ext(SmartGWT),GXT(Ext GWT)常见任务
- Vue项目开发过程中解决跨域问题(vue.config.js结合axios)
- 爬虫-09-get请求发起-响应对象的属性了解-练习图片的爬取
- bzoj3456:城市规划
- python元祖切片_Python
- LocalBroadcastManager分析
- Centos7二进制安装Mysql8.0.20
- 最新版本飞信协议抓包
- 用matlab表示线极化波,圆极化波及其MATLAB仿真_西电.doc
- 在线语音识别引擎及识别方法与流程
- Diff算法中使用index作为key的弊端